Yup great ride. If it wasn't for this humble effort the day would have passed with just more gridlock and no challenge. The Ahern Government attempts to follow through on its commitments to car free day were minimal. As minimal as their attempts to address public transport, cycling safety etc.
A bonus was finishing at the new social centre. And a bunch of folks introduced to the space for the first time. We had quick circle and short reports from orgnaisers of the car free day effort, further NVDA planned to dmilitarise Shannon Airport, Revolt video, activism against the deportations earlier in the week, the Killer Coke action planned for the Coke sponsored Compromise Games coming up wit hte aussies.
